President of Kazakhstan scheduled for state visit to Tajikistan

DUSHANBE, 15.08.2024 (NIAT Khovar) – On August 14, 2024, Deputy Minister of Foreign Affairs of the Republic of Tajikistan Sodiq Imomi received the Ambassador of the Republic of Kazakhstan to the Republic of Tajikistan Valikhan Turekhanov.
According to the Tajik MFA Information Department, during the meeting, issues related to preparations for the upcoming state visit of the President of the Republic of Kazakhstan to the Republic of Tajikistan were discussed.
